The website QuickSurveys.com does a poll each year to find out how “naughty” and “nice” we’ve been.  It covers everything from dating habits to politics.

Most of the “nice” things they asked about:  28% of us donated our time . . . 31% donated money . . . 60% did at least one random act of kindness . . . and 50% CLAIM they never lashed out at anyone over the election.

Here are six “naughty” things we did that are a little more interesting . . .

  1. 17% of people unfriended someone on Facebook over the election . . . and 16% lied about voting when they actually didn’t vote at all.
  1. A third of people in relationships looked through the other person’s phone or Internet history . . . and 15% of single people flaked on a first date.
  1. 26% of people found something that didn’t belong to them, and kept it.  And 17% found a wallet, purse, or bag and DID return it, but stole something out of it first.
  1. 59% of us pretended to be sick to get out of something we didn’t want to do.
  1. 20% of people admitted to gossiping about a close friend.
  1. And 12% lied on their résumé, or in a job interview.
